1. Define Clear Goals and Target Audience:

Before diving into any marketing campaign, it is vital to define clear goals and identify your target audience. By understanding your objectives, be it increasing brand awareness, driving website traffic, or generating leads, you can tailor your campaign strategies accordingly. Similarly, identifying your target audience and conducting thorough market research will let you craft relevant and compelling ad content that resonates with your potential customers.

2. Choose the best Advertising Platforms:

Digital advertising supplies a vast selection of platforms, such as search engines, social media, display networks, and video platforms. Each platform has its own strengths and audience demographics, so it's crucial to pick the ones that align with your target audience and campaign goals. For instance, if you're targeting a younger audience, platforms like Instagram and TikTok could be far better, while B2B campaigns might find success on LinkedIn.

3. Conduct KEY WORD RESEARCH:

For search engine advertising campaigns, key word research is paramount. By identifying the keywords and phrases that your market is searching for, it is possible to optimize your ad copy and make sure that your ads come in relevant serp's. Utilize keyword research tools and analyze search trends to refine your keyword selection and maximize the probability of your ads being seen by potential prospects.

4. Develop Compelling Ad Creatives:

The quality and relevance of your ad creatives play a substantial role in the success of your campaign. Attention-grabbing headlines, compelling visuals, and concise ad copy are necessary in capturing the interest of one's target audience. A/B testing different variations of your creatives will help you determine which elements resonate best with your audience, allowing you to optimize and refine your messaging for maximum impact.

5. Implement Conversion Tracking and Analytics:

To measure the effectiveness of one's digital advertising campaigns, it is crucial to implement robust conversion tracking and analytics tools. By tracking key metrics such as click-through rates, conversions, cost per acquisition, and return on ad spend, you can gain valuable insights into the performance of your campaigns. This data will allow you to identify areas for improvement, allocate your allowance more effectively, and make data-driven decisions to optimize your ROI.

7. Retargeting and Remarketing:

Retargeting and remarketing are powerful techniques to reconnect with potential customers who have previously shown interest in your products or services. By placing tracking pixels on your own website, you can identify users who have visited specific pages and show them targeted ads across various platforms. Retargeting campaigns often yield higher conversion rates since you're reaching out to an audience already familiar with your brand, increasing the probability of turning them into paying customers.
